ASUS ROG G614JZ-N4032W RAM upgrade specifications
ASUS ROG Strix G16 G614JZ-N4032W laptop memory upgrade specifications include two SO-DIMM slots supporting DDR5-SDRAM memory modules. Maximum RAM capacity reaches 32 GB total, with compatible memory operating at 4800 MHz frequency. SO-DIMM form factor modules are required for upgrades. The G614JZ-N4032W supports DDR5 memory technology across both available slots, providing expansion capability for improved system performance.
Memory Upgrade Specifications
| Specification | Value |
|---|---|
| Memory slots | 2x SO-DIMM |
| Form factor | SO-DIMM |
| Memory type | DDR5-SDRAM |
| Frequency | 4800 MHz |
| Maximum RAM | 32 GB |
| Voltage | 1.1V |
| Number of pins | 262-pin |
| Interface | PC5 |
| PC Speed Rating | PC5-4800 (PC5-38400) |
| Bandwidth | 38.4 GB/s |
